SUPPORT & OPTIMIZE BUSINESS OFFICE OPERATIONS ACROSS MULTIPLE LOCATIONS

Creative Solutions in Healthcare is seeking a highly skilled and experienced Area Business Office Consultant to join our growing team! This role requires heavy travel throughout the East Texas area, ensuring that business office operations across multiple facilities run efficiently and in compliance with policies and regulations. Success in this position requires strong leadership, problem-solving skills, and the ability to manage multiple priorities in a fast-paced environment.

WHAT MAKES YOU A GREAT FIT

We’re seeking someone who:

  • Has a minimum of five years of experience as a Business Office Manager in a long-term care or skilled nursing setting.
  • Possesses strong knowledge of Medicare, Medicaid, managed care, and private insurance billing processes.
  • Demonstrates excellent problem-solving and customer service skills.
  • Understands HIPAA guidelines and maintains confidentiality in all aspects of resident financials and records.
  • Has a solid grasp of nursing home business functions, including billing, collections, and financial management.
  • Is highly organized, detail-oriented, and capable of handling multiple responsibilities simultaneously.
  • Must qualify for company insurance, pass DMV check, and practice good defensive driving skills due to the heavy travel required in this role.

Responsibilities
  • Support & Supervise Business Office Staff: Guide and oversee business office personnel to ensure efficiency and accuracy in operations.
  • Ensure Compliance & Best Practices: Maintain adherence to Medicare, Medicaid, managed care, and private insurance billing requirements.
  • Manage Critical Deadlines: Organize and prioritize work to meet deadlines while ensuring accuracy in financial and resident records.
  • Provide Training & Mentorship: Educate business office staff on company policies, procedures, and best practices to enhance operational effectiveness.
  • Foster Collaboration: Work across departments to achieve positive outcomes for residents and families by ensuring seamless business office functions.
  • Maintain Resident & Family Relations: Communicate professionally with residents and their families, ensuring their financial concerns and inquiries are handled effectively.
  • Monitor Business Office Performance: Identify areas for improvement, implement solutions, and drive efficiency in billing, collections, and financial operations
